Выполнять эту работу можно двумя способами:
1) Используя данную flash программу / Зеркало
2) Непосредственно через эту страницу:
Перед началом работы откроем программу Access, и откроем файл "Практическая 9".
Создание запроса на выборку в режиме конструктора запросов в СУБД ACCESS
Для создания нового запроса в окне базы данных нужно щёлкнуть вкладку "Запросы" и выбрать ссылку "Создание запроса в режиме конструктора".
В открывшемся диалоговом окне "Добавление таблицы" перечислены все таблицы базы данных. Надо:
- выделить необходимые для запроса таблицы:
- нажать кнопку "Добавить";
- нажать кнопку "Закрыть";
После добавления таблиц будет создан пустой бланк для запроса.
Для заполнения бланка надо:
- добавить поля к запросу;
- отметить поля, которые будут выводиться на экран;
- отметить, по каким полям должны быть отсортированы результаты запроса;
- указать условия отбора записей в запросе.
Пример: Дана база данных "Школьная библиотека", включающая три таблицы "Книги", "Читатели" и "Выдача книг". Получить ответ на вопрос: какие произведения И.С. Тургенева имеются в школьной библиотеке?
Построить запрос на выборку записей из таблицы "Книги". Должны быть отобраны записи, удовлетворяющие условию:
Книги.Автор = "Тургенев И.С."
Будем создавать запрос в режиме конструктора. Из всех таблиц базы данных нам нужна только таблица "Книги". Добавим её и закроем окно.
Добавить поля к запросу можно двумя способами:
1) Выбрать таблицу, развернув список в строке "Имя таблицы". Выбрав поле, развернув список полей в строке "Поле". Повторить в каждом столбце.
2) Перетащить имя поля из списка полей в верхней части окна в строку "Поле".
Приведите таблицу к следующему виду:
Поле "Автор" в результатах запроса можно на экран не выводить, так как во всех найденных записях в поле "Автор" будет значение "Тургенев И.С."
Поэтому уберём "галочку" в строке "Вывод на экран" в столбцу "Автор".
Введем условие отбора.
В строке "Условие отбора" в столбце "Автор" введем значение "Тургенев И.С.". Обязательно в кавычках, так как это значение текстового поля.
Наконец, в строке "Сортировка" в столбце "Название" выберем из списка значение "по возрастанию" для того, чтобы в результатах запроса получить список произведений, выстроенный по алфавиту.
Запрос нужно сохранить "Все произведения Тургенева", а потом запустить двойным нажатием мыши на запросе.
Также результаты запроса можно просмотреть, если в окне базы данных на вкладке "Запросы" выбрать из списка имя запроса и щелкнуть кнопку "Открыть".
Задание 1. Создать запрос на вывод всех произведений Тургенева
Задание 2. Создать запрос на вывод всех произведений Толстого
Задание 3. Создать запрос на вывод всех произведений Беляева
Задание 4. Создать запрос на вывод всех произведений в алфавитном порядке
Задание 5*. Создать запрос на вывод произведений Толстого и Тургенева
Задание 6*. Создать запрос на вывод всех произведений кроме Тургенева